It doesn’t sound like the Big East is holding a grudge against Connecticut for trying to leave for the Big 12 for the second consecutive year.

Commissioner Val Ackerman is pleased the Huskies wound up staying after they didn’t have the votes from Big 12 presidents to join the conference and talks were tabled for the time being.

UConn football went independent upon the school moving back to the Big East, but the sport remains a pivotal part of the equation in Connecticut exploring potential realignment moves. Throughout Connecticut’s championship run from March into the first weekend in April, coach Dan Hurley railed about the NCAA Tournament selection committee’s decision to only pick three teams, and he believes the league is still not getting enough respect.
